Pinchem, Kentucky

Pinchem is a Clark county community on KY 974 and Four Mile Creek about four miles south of Winchester. Stories about the name of the community include thin cattle, signals to bootleggers, or a parsimonious storekeeper. The name Pinchem was already in use (in Todd county) so the post office, which operated from 1888 to 1908, was called Tulip, named for a town in Missouri.

There is also a Pinchem in Todd county.
